March 28, 1988

CLONES OF THE IBM OS/2 TO BE MADE IN TAIWAN

By CBR Staff Writer

The one community of people that seems to have no doubt at all about the desirability of the IBM Personal System/2 and the money to be made from cloning the thing is the Taiwanese: the quasi state Electronics Research Service Organisation will have PS/2 Model 50 and 60 clone design prototypes in June, and Model 80s shortly thereafter, and United Microelectronics Corp, Kopam Electronics and Mitac will shortly have Microchannel clones on the market – with generous help from the likes of Chips & Technologies, Phoenix Technologies and Western Digital Corp chip sets and Basic Input-Output Systems cast in ROM.
